  1. How long does it stay good? That's hard to say. Most of the time I slice it and wrap each slice individually then toss into a ziploc and into the freezer. When I want a sandwich or whatever, I toss however many pieces into the toaster just long enough to thaw and warm...30 seconds. It makes a great sandwich whether you just warm the bread or fully toast...
